Acetone Boogie, a 36-year-old MC from Tucson, Arizona, released his debut album Karma Circus in spring 2013 and gave up Divine Trickster’s sophomore effort in the summer of 2017 respectively. He has since joined the Swamp Society Collective, dropped the Rayamiento & Southwest Phonk produced by Devereaux, and formed a gloomy unit with Frankie Goldie. To perform with him at next month’s legendary party, his third Studio LP hopes to provide Juggalos with a preview of what’s about to happen in his scene.

After “Ru Still Dead?”, the first song “Gittin’Nutty” is a great Southwest Sound Single that talks about making money is reckless, while Devereaux’s “Self-Easy Success” talks about overtime work simply because he wants his stuff. “Soffokate” featuring Jvztizzo found 2 lyricisms that blended Memphis Phonk sounds with horror-themed themes before “Double Dosin”, thinking that when he doesn’t have to worry or be distressed, when Maggots gets stuck, he won’t worry or be distressed.

“Mantra UV Da Maniaccs” released the second half of the album, talking about Shawty, making it crash like a broken, cash flow trapped into “Juggin in Hell,” bringing the cloudy trap atmosphere to the table representing Juggalo Lifestyse until he can’t do it anymore. “One-time stereotypical rap” talks about people loving what he can do for them, rather than loving him personally, and “Santacruzriver” draws inspiration from the scene in Memphis.
